WindTerm是一款开源免费且功能强大的终端软件,无论是在 Windows 、macOS还是Linux操作系统上,WindTerm都能提供出色的性能和稳定性。 WindTerm支持TeSSH v2、Telnet、Raw Tcp、串行、Shell等多种协议,适用于远程登录和管理各种操作系统。 它的界面简洁直观,使用起来非常方便。
安装地址:Releases · kingToolbox/WindTerm
配置
安装完成之后打开WindTerm,左上角【会话】当中,选择【新建会话】。

【主机】当中填写你想连接的远程主机的ip地址,通常是192.168.xx.xx
【端口】通常是22,这里我们保持默认值
【标签】就是给这个会话起个名字,和【描述】一样都可以按照个人习惯和喜好填写。
其他的按需填写就好。

记得配置一下SSH连接,勾选keepalive,并把【发送空包以保持会话活动】设置为15s,不然可能用着用着连接就会断。

激活会话之后,输入用户和密码。


上传文件至远程服务器
找到界面中的【文件管理器】,新建一个文件夹。

把本地的文件直接拖入到这里,就可以上传到远程服务器了。

操作远程服务器
在远程服务器上创建虚拟环境(以下为示例):
root@remote-computer:~# python3 -m venv env
root@remote-computer:~# source env/bin/activate
(env) root@remote-computer:~# pip install --upgrade transformers datasets peft accelerate
(env) root@remote-computer:~# python code.py
如果是第二次想激活虚拟环境:
root@remote-computer:~# cd /root/env
root@remote-computer:~/env# source bin/activate
关闭屏幕锁定
打开/global/wind.config

修改"application.lockScreenTimeout": 30,将30改为0

保存后重启windTerm即可
重新开启一行
Ctrl+C就可以。
SSH反向隧道配置
1. 建立隧道连接
ssh -R 8080:localhost:8080 user@your-server-ip
- 参数说明:
-R 8080:localhost:8080:将远程服务器的8080端口映射到本地8080端口user@your-server-ip:替换为实际服务器账号和IP
2. 验证隧道状态
# 在远程服务器执行
netstat -tuln | grep 8080
# 应显示:tcp6 0 0 :::8080 :::* LISTEN
3527

被折叠的 条评论
为什么被折叠?



